Overall Job Function:


The Eastern Division Grain Location Management Assistant will assist all the eastern locations, Boyden, Melvin, Ritter and Sanborn, location managers, and learn the operations of each facility, overseeing daily operations, inventory management, and preventative maintenance at all locations. The goal of this position is to train and develop the candidate’s full potential to step into a location manager role upon demonstrating the necessary capabilities and leadership.


Essential Job Functions:


Assist in supervising grain employees at each location.


Assist with daily, weekly, and monthly inventories to ensure quality of commodities are maintained. Do this by tracking movement of grain through the facility, fan aeration and moisture content all while keeping inventories levels recorded at locations.


Identify process improvement opportunities across the locations and articulate execution plans and expected outcomes.


Assist with daily housekeeping, keeping housekeeping and preventative maintenance records, including but not limited to greasing all handling equipment, replacing parts when needed, and checking or replacing gear box oil.


Learn to grade grain by sampling inbound and outbound grain shipments, checking for quality and moisture.


Learn to blend grain to meet shipping grade requirements.


Understand elevator logistics and keep operations personnel updated on all inbound and outbound grain quantity and quality specs.


Have the ability to operate heavy machinery.


Performs other duties as assigned by location managers.
